Framed Pineapple Botanical Illustration

This item is a framed botanical illustration depicting a single pineapple. The artwork itself appears to be a watercolor or colored pencil drawing on a light, possibly aged, paper or vellum-like substrate. The pineapple is rendered with considerable detail, showcasing its characteristic rough, scaly skin in shades of reddish-brown and muted gold, with individual segments clearly delineated. The crown of spiky leaves exhibits a range of greens, from vibrant to more subdued, suggesting natural variation or slight drying at the tips. The background of the illustration is a plain, light, neutral tone that enhances the focus on the fruit. The paper itself shows some signs of age, with a slight, even discoloration or 'patina' that suggests an older vintage rather than significant damage. There are no obvious tears, creases, or major stains visible on the artwork. The illustration is presented within a dark, likely wooden, frame with a simple profile. The frame includes a mat board, which is dark brown or black, providing a stark contrast to the light background of the artwork and drawing attention to the central image. The mat appears to be in good condition without visible damage or fading. The overall construction suggests a classic framing style, likely from the mid-20th century or earlier, given the aged appearance of the paper and the traditional approach to botanical rendering. There is a small, illegible signature or artist's mark in the lower right corner of the illustration, nestled near the base of the pineapple. This mark is difficult to decipher from the provided image but could be a key identifier for the artist. The craftsmanship of the drawing itself is good, with careful attention to botanical accuracy and textural representation.
